Bullied Boy Is Overjoyed After Celebrities Rally In Support Of Him, Turning The Tables On His Bullies

A young boy’s tearful account of being bullied at school drew widespread praise for his anti-bullying message.

Kimberly Jones shared a video of her son, Keaton, on Facebook after school on Friday. She stated that she had just picked up Keaton from his Tennessee middle school because he was too afraid to go to lunch due to bullying.

In the video, Keaton is crying in the passenger seat and describes having milk poured on him and ham put down his clothes, as well as being called ugly because of the head scars left by a tumor surgery.

«They tease me about my nose. They describe me as ugly. «They say I don’t have any friends,» Keaton confides in his mother.

«Just out of curiosity, why do they bully?» he asks his mother after telling his story. So what’s the point? Why do you take innocent people and find a way to be cruel to them? It’s not acceptable. People who are different should not be chastised for it. «It isn’t their fault.»

His words have struck a chord with viewers, and the video «exploded» over the weekend, garnering millions of views and attention from Tennessee football teams as well as big-name celebrities such as Chris Evans, Mark Ruffalo, and Justin Bieber, Katy Perry, Demi Lovato, and Mark Hamill.

«Stay strong, Keaton,» Chris Evans tweeted. «Don’t let them turn you cold,» I promise it will get better. While those jerks at your school decide what kind of people they want to be in this world, how about you and your mother attending the Avengers premiere in Los Angeles next year?

«Little buddy,» Ruffalo wrote, «I was bullied as a kid. You’re correct, #ItGetsBetter! You are my very own superhero. Keep your heart safe. «You’ve got a friend in the Hulk.»

«You’ve got a pal in me, Lil bro!» Send me a dm and we can talk!!! «I love you, buddy!!» Justin Bieber tweeted.

«I #StandWithKeaton,» Demi Lovato tweeted. Just know that you’re not alone, Keaton. There are many people who emerge from bullying stronger, and you will be one of them!! God bless you, darling.»

«Keaton-» tweeted Mark Hamill.

Don’t waste time wondering why a bully is so cruel-they’re sad people who believe that hurting others will make them feel better because they don’t like themselves-they’re just jealous because you’re so smart and handsome.»

Keaton is surprised and delighted by all the attention. «Keaton is overjoyed to hear from everyone,» a family friend told People magazine. «It means a great deal to him.»

Kimberley clarified the circumstances surrounding the video with complete focus. «For the record,» she said, «Keaton asked to do this AFTER he had me pick him up AGAIN because he was afraid to go to lunch.» «My kids are far from perfect, and he’s as all boy as they come at home, but by all accounts, he’s good at school.»

According to subsequent reports, Keaton’s school principal spoke with the Knoxville News Sentinal. «It’s not as prevalent as the video suggests,» Principal Greg Clay told the Knoxville News Sentinel. «I can’t say what happened, but I can say that action was taken with the children.»

Nonetheless, Keaton’s message has provided an opportunity to talk about bullying and spread an anti-bullying message. Kimberly encourages parents to talk to their children about it.

«Talk to your kids,» she advised. «I’ve even had friends tell me that their children were only nice to him to get him to mess with people.» We all know what it’s like to want to belong, but only a few know what it’s like to not belong anywhere.»
